HT Cas: observation by J. Pietz
Dear Colleagues,
We have received a nice set of observations from J. Pietz. The
observation showed a clear 1.2-mag eclipse. The light curve looks slightly
wiggly outside the eclipse. It would be still premature to conclude
whether that outburst may be a normal one or not. In case the outburst
still continues or if there is a possibity of a superoutburst, we will
set up a special campaign list, as in SN 2002ap and V838 Mon. Otherwise,
most information will be posted to vsnet-campaign-dn.
The Kyoto observation (M. Uemura and R. Ishioka) was successful.
We have also received successful news/ongoing observations from several
VSNET observers. More details will be reported to the appropriate list
when the reduction is complete.
